Exclusive Breastfeeding Drives AMPK‐Dependent Thermogenic Memory in BAT and Promotes Long‐Term Metabolic Benefits in Offspring

open access: yesAdvanced Science, EarlyView.
Exclusive breastfeeding establishes a thermogenic memory in brown adipose tissue by activating the HIF1AN/AMPK/α‐ketoglutarate axis via milk‐derived extracellular vesicles enriched in miR‐125a‐5p. This programming preserves metabolic health, while αKG supplementation restores BAT function under mixed feeding, offering strategies to mitigate the ...

Decoding Human Placental Cellular and Molecular Responses to Obesity and Fetal Growth

open access: yesAdvanced Science, EarlyView.
Women with obesity often deliver large‐for‐gestational‐age (LGA) infants. Single‐nucleus RNA sequencing of term placenta reveals that hypoxia and TNF‐α signaling in syncytiotrophoblasts are featured in maternal obesity, but inflammatory signatures in Hofbauer cells and response to lipid or carbohydrate metabolism in fibroblasts are specific to LGA.

Transplantation of GABAergic Interneuron Progenitors Restores Cortical Circuit Function in an Alzheimer's Disease Mouse Model

open access: yesAdvanced Science, EarlyView.
Transplantation of medial ganglionic eminence (MGE) interneuron progenitors into APP/PS1 cortices restored the slow oscillation characteristic of Alzheimer's disease. Donor cells survived, migrated, and matured into functional GABAergic interneurons, forming synaptic connections.
